That shift is visible across the wider wellness landscape. In the US, frame herbalism as daily support rather than detox culture, while brings acupuncture and into modern clinic formats with a strong educational layer. In beauty, the same logic is reshaping how products are formulated and positioned. brands are increasingly aligning skincare and haircare with the body's biological clocks: formulates with chronobiology principles designed to synchronize with the skin's natural cycles, while deploys proprietary day and night technologies in creams and serums to align protection and repair with 24 hour biology.

She started her career in magazines before pivoting into styling, working on TV and commercial sets. The discovery of a desmoid tumor thrust her into the world of wellness regimens and treatments, and the journey to having her son whom she called the million dollar baby thanks to a fertility and surrogacy experience that ended in a natural pregnancy inspired the first piece she ever designed: a dog tag necklace with her son's name on it. From there, she developed her first collection and went on to become a finalist for the Fashion Fund award in 2012. She thinks of this period as Jennifer 1.0.
